一种指令压缩方法、装置及电子设备制造方法及图纸

技术编号:42019079 阅读:23 留言:0更新日期:2024-07-16 23:11
本申请提供一种指令压缩方法、装置及电子设备,所述方法可以在获取到目标指令后,将目标指令映射为目标指令标识,再建立目标指令和目标指令标识之间的关联关系,以及根据关联关系生成指令映射表。其中,目标指令包括多个单指令,单指令包括操作码和操作数,操作码用于表征单指令所指示的指令操作,操作数用于表征参与指令操作的数据或数据地址。目标指令标识占用的存储空间小于所述目标指令占用的存储空间。在执行目标指令时,可以获取目标指令标识,以及根据指令映射表,将目标指令标识映射为目标指令。所述方法通过对指令进行压缩,降低存储占用,减小带宽消耗。

【技术实现步骤摘要】

本申请涉及数据处理,尤其涉及一种指令压缩方法、装置及电子设备


技术介绍

1、在芯片设计中,中央处理器(central processing unit,cpu)、神经网络处理器(neural network processing unit,npu)、数字信号处理技术(digital signalprocessing,dsp)等核心组件都有其独特的指令集,指令集是核心组件所能执行的指令集合,用于定义核心组件能够理解和执行的基本操作。在编译过程中,会将指令转换为机器语言,即二进制格式数据,根据指令集的要求,这些二进制格式数据可能是32位、64位或者更多位。

2、上述指令执行过程时,需要在动态随机存取存储器(double data rate sdram,ddr)等存储介质中存储大量的数据,以支持核心组件执行操作。但在处理大规模任务时,例如大模型应用,所需的指令数量和数据量都会显著增加,进而导致存储和加载这些指令数据会消耗大量的存储资源和带宽资源,更大的指令数据需要更多的ddr等存储介质来存储。同时,为了满足数据的高速访问需求,也需要消耗更多的ddr等本文档来自技高网...

【技术保护点】

1.一种指令压缩方法,其特征在于,所述方法包括:

2.根据权利要求1所述的指令压缩方法,其特征在于,所述方法还包括:

3.根据权利要求2所述的指令压缩方法,其特征在于,将所述单指令映射为单指令标识的步骤,还包括:

4.根据权利要求2所述的指令压缩方法,其特征在于,将所述单指令映射为单指令标识的步骤,还包括:

5.根据权利要求1所述的指令压缩方法,其特征在于,所述方法还包括:

6.根据权利要求5所述的指令压缩方法,其特征在于,将所述指令段映射为指令段标识的步骤,还包括:

7.根据权利要求6所述的指令压缩方法,其特征在于...

【技术特征摘要】

1.一种指令压缩方法,其特征在于,所述方法包括:

2.根据权利要求1所述的指令压缩方法,其特征在于,所述方法还包括:

3.根据权利要求2所述的指令压缩方法,其特征在于,将所述单指令映射为单指令标识的步骤,还包括:

4.根据权利要求2所述的指令压缩方法,其特征在于,将所述单指令映射为单指令标识的步骤,还包括:

5.根据权利要求1所述的指令压缩方法,其特征在于,所述方法还包括:

...

【专利技术属性】
技术研发人员:王远从勇
申请(专利权)人:爱芯元智半导体股份有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1